Telecom NZ’s Chorus Selects NetCracker’s Workforce Management Solution to Drive Automation
NetCracker’s Deal With Chorus Builds on Established Record of Success With Telecom New Zealand
ORLANDO, FL — December 8, 2009 — NetCracker announced today that Chorus, Telecom New Zealand’s network business, will deploy NetCracker’s Workforce Management Solution to manage disparate parts of its operations. The solution will improve overall business process efficiencies, deliver a higher level of automation, and increase customer satisfaction. Chorus, a Telecom New Zealand business, builds and maintains the copper and fiber access network, and makes that network available to other telecommunications providers. Chorus is also responsible for installing and repairing phone and broadband connections.
NetCracker and Telecom share an established record of success. In June 2008, Telecom selected NetCracker’s OSS suite to speed the delivery of innovative services and the rapid expansion of the operator’s next-generation network. As part of the new contract, Chorus will utilize NetCracker’s Workforce Management Solution to ensure that there is a centralized view of Telecom’s manpower operations, including Human Resources, Transportation Crews, and related equipment. “NetCracker is an important partner with proven technology and delivery capabilities,” said Ewen Powell, Chorus’ Technology Director. “Workforce Management is a natural extension to the solutions they currently provide to our company.”
In addition to managing workforce operations, the solution will leverage NetCracker’s operations management and automation expertise to:
- Create a centralized view of the workforce, including human resources, equipment, and transportation
- Help Chorus plan and manage short- and long-term work activities with the capability for workload forecasting and proactive capacity planning
- Enable comprehensive management of the work order lifecycle, with extensive reporting and escalation management capabilities
- Facilitate cross-domain data exchange for fulfillment, field service, and service assurance operations
- Enable business process monitoring and workforce performance management
- Minimize redundant or unnecessary customer visits
The primary goal is to deploy a Workforce Management Solution that meets both the business and regulatory requirements and obligations of Chorus.
